 Almost year ago Mike was diagnosed with an autoimmune disease called sarcoidosis. It took numerous doctor’s visits, labs, X-rays, MRI’s PET-CT’s, visits to specialist, several biopsies, and a major spinal surgery to determine he had this disease and it was systemic; affecting his lungs, lymph nodes, salivary glands, sinuses, mouth, musculoskeletal system, nerves, heart, liver, and skin.

 Typically, this disease is found earlier and does not affect so many systems and organs. Unfortunately for us, it was discovered much later and treatment was started immediately. His initial treatment regime resulted in a severe allergic reaction to one of the drugs. This complicated additional treatments; but one was found and he started that about six months ago; the disease has progressed to the point that his prognosis is terminal, with potentially less than a year under the current treatment plan.

 The only other treatment options are considered “experimental” by medical insurance, and therefore not covered; because the drugs are not FDA approved for his disease. Due to the out of pocket expense(s), we are asking for approximately six months’ worth of donations to help pay for these other treatment options and medical costs associated with the required specialists involved (Rheumatology, Cardiology, Pulmonology, Oncology, Orthopedics, Otolaryngology, Internal Medicine, and Dermatology).  The out of pocket cost of the treatments alone are approximately $4,600 - $22,700 per month; depending on which treatment plan is used. Ironically, research shows that the treatment plan whose cost is $22,700 per month is the most effective and has the least catastrophic side effects (such as lymphoma, other types of cancers or malignancy and sudden blindness).
